Job Duties
- Supervise and participate in Cage and Credit activities ensuring count integrity and gaming compliance
- Verify all transactions over $2,500 to ensure accuracy
- Generate reports for the end of each shift and the completion of 24-hour periods
- Turn in reports and paperwork to Accounting in a timely manner
- Perform disciplinary functions for shift personnel
- Maintain attendance records and vacations
- Assist Hosts and Upper Management with high profile player payouts
- Constantly monitor Cage areas to ensure compliance with MLGCA regulations
- Resolve guest, employee, and transaction problems and keep Management informed
- Train Cage staff and provide performance coaching and feedback
- Assist with hiring, firing, and disciplinary actions
- Prepare daily summaries and bank deposits
- Maintain accuracy of all transactions
